    Abstract: The present invention is related to the fields of bioplastics. In particular, a strain of photosynthetic cyanobacteria (i.e. blue-green algae) having a high growth rate was engineered to overexpress limonene synthase. These engineered cyanobacteria improve auto-sedimentation for biomass harvest and provide for plastic bioremediation capture. Further, machine-learning methods are provided for improving some of the aspects of cultivating cyanobacteria including, but not limited to, assessing real-time light availability and predicting real-time algae growth rates to increase a cyanobacteria biomass.

    Abstract: The present invention relates to increasing bioproduct yield in plants. In particular, the invention relates increasing the yield of bioproduct synthesized by a plant per unit mass of plant biomass. The bioproduct can be a carbon-based bioproduct, specifically it may be a terpene, and more specifically it may be squalene.

    Abstract: The present invention provides methods for increasing plant biomass and plant seed yield through overexpression of a PHB gene. Also provided are plants with increased biomass and seed yield comprising overexpression of a PHB gene produced by such methods. Plants described herein may be used, for example, for improved production of biofuels.

    Abstract: The invention relates to genetic constructs encoding a compartmenting peptide, wherein expression of the compartmenting peptide leads to formation of a droplet body comprising a targeted biological product, and to vectors including such constructs. The invention also relates to methods of increasing the yield of a biological product in a plant, and to methods for producing a transgenic plant which produces an increased yield of a biological product. The invention also relates to transgenic plants, host cells, plant propagation products and plant parts. The invention also relates to the biological products themselves, produced according to the invention.
